Roman Reigns Will Be Officially Crowned WWE's "Tribal Chief" This Friday On SMACKDOWN

Roman Reigns established himself as the "Tribal Chief" of WWE at Clash of Champions with a dominant victory over his cousin Jey Uso, and the Universal Champion will make it official this Friday on SmackDown.

Roman Reigns pretty much demolished his cousin Jey Uso at Clash of Champions this past Sunday, successfully defending his Universal Title and asserting himself as the "head of the table" in the process. WWE has now announced that Paul Heyman will officially crown Reigns as the Tribal Chief this Friday on SmackDown.

We have no idea what to expect from the segment, but there's a decent chance Jey and his brother Jimmy will make their presence felt after the Big Dog's heinous actions during the match. WWE's report also teases the possibility of other members of the legendary Anoa’i family showing up.

There's even speculation that The Rock may make an appearance to set up a WrestleMania match with The Big Dog, but that seems highly unlikely.

Also scheduled for the show: Sami Zayn will defend his Intercontinental Championship against Jeff Hardy, and the Brand-To-Brand Invitational will continue with Raw's Kevin Owens hosting a special edition of “The KO Show,” with Alexa Bliss as his guest.

Will The Goddess exhibit any Fiend-ish behaviour this time? Tune in this Friday to find out.
